Ex- FBI Chief James Comey Files Not Guilty Plea to Charges of Lying Congress

James Comey court appearance
He has stated his innocence regarding the indictments

Previous Federal Bureau of Investigation director James Comey has pleaded not guilty to providing misleading information to US legislators and impeding a legislative process.

Mr Comey's attorney submitted the answer representing him in a national courtroom in Alexandria, Virginia on mid-week.

Patrick Fitzgerald stated he would seek to have the legal matter terminated for various causes including that his client, a detractor of President Donald Trump, was being targeted.

James Comey was formally accused just days after Trump pushed his chief prosecutor to proceed against him.

Legal Proceedings

During the hearing on mid-week, the defense counsel Mr Fitzgerald advised the court they intended to file various legal requests to dismiss the proceedings before a legal hearing, stating the prosecution was spiteful and that a government lawyer was unlawfully designated to take over the proceedings.

James Comey's proceedings was first managed by Erik Siebert, who stepped down under pressure from the former president after his investigation into an additional opponent - New York Attorney General Letitia James - was unable to initiate prosecution.

Background Context

James Comey was the chief of the Federal Bureau of Investigation from four years and was terminated about four months into the former president's first administration as president. At the time, he was directing an investigation into international campaign influence and whether there were any connections between Russia and the election effort.

During his tenure, James Comey caused a backlash from the Democratic party when he declared just shortly prior to the 2016 presidential election that he was investigating political contender Hillary Clinton's use of a private email server. Charges against Hillary Clinton were not filed, causing negative feedback from the Republican party as well.

Present Charges

The federal government assert Mr Comey lied to Congress during a legislative proceeding in recent years when he was being questioned about both the previous examination as well as the Russia election probe. They claim he deceived the upper house by stating he had not approved someone at the FBI to disclose to news outlets information about the government examinations.

Government lawyers also charge Mr Comey of "improperly attempting to affect, obstruct and impede" the committee by making false statements to it.

Personal Comments

In a video Mr Comey posted to his social media after he was accused, he said he was innocent and accused Donald Trump of conducting himself like a "tyrant".

"My family and I have understood for considerable time that there are costs to opposing Mr Trump," he stated. "We refuse to live on our kneeling."
"I'm innocent," he continued. "Thus initiate a legal proceeding."

The charges against James Comey emerged after Trump published on social media insisting on his top legal official, the attorney general, charge Mr Comey and additional individuals.
